How much Bitcoin does the US hold, and where did it come from?
The US government currently holds around 198,109 Bitcoin worth $17.7 billion, according to data from blockchain analytics firm Arkham Intelligence, a stash that it built mainly through seizures and forfeitures in criminal cases. IADB: Blockchain Technology Program Aims to Fight Violence Against Women and Children
The Inter-American Development Bank has launched a competition that invites projects to propose blockchain-based solutions for preventing violence against women, children and the elderly. Companies, entrepreneurs, startups and NGOs are all invited to submit their ideas.The challenge, called "Blockchangel," was proposed in a joint alliance between the LACChain group's innovation laboratory and the Everis Foundation.
